Investment Objective

An open-ended equity fund with the objective to invest in select stocks of the BSE Sensex and the S & P CNX Nifty. The fund does not replicate any of the indices but aims to attain performance better than the performance of the indices.

Capital Gains Tax, general rules

This is an equity-oriented fund. Under rules effective since Budget 2024 (23 July 2024):

Short-Term Capital Gains (held ≤ 12 months): taxed at a flat 20%.

Long-Term Capital Gains (held > 12 months): taxed at 12.5% on gains above ₹1.25 lakh in a financial year, with no indexation benefit.

General information only, not tax advice, actual liability depends on your overall income and applicable law at the time of redemption. Consult a tax advisor for your specific situation.
